How Many Ounces Of Quiche Per Person is a Single Serving Of Quiche

A good starting point is four to six ounces of quiche per person if it is being served with some sides like coleslaw or perhaps a garden salad. However, if you only have Quiche, then I recommend budgeting on serving 8 oz per person. It might sound a lot – but I can easy each 10 oz for lunch if I am only having a quiche – see the photo below – it does not look that big.

How Much Quiche For 6 People

For six guests you will need a minimum of one 9-inch quiche that is 24 oz. When Serving this you will need some side dishes or garlic bread served with them.

How many Mini Quiches for 6 people

You, will need 18 mini quiches.

How Much Quiche For 10 People

For 10 people you will need a minimum of two 9-inch quiches. Or a total of that is 2.5 lbs of quiche – with a side salad.  You could have one 2 pack quiches from Costco. Eating quiche alone I would have 4 lbs of quiche.

How many Mini Quiches for 10 people

You, will need 30 mini quiches.

How Much Quiche For 20 People

For 20 folks you will need a minimum of five 9-inch quiches. Or a total of that is 6 lbs lbs of quiche – with a side salad.  You could have 3 x 2 pack quiches from Costco. Eating quiche alone as a main dish I would have 10 lbs of quiche.

How many Mini Quiches for 20 people

You, will need 60 mini quiches.

How Much Quiche For 50 People

For 50 guests you will need a minimum of 12x 9-inch quiches. Or a total of that is 15 lbs lbs of quiche – with a side salad.  You could have 8 x 2 pack quiches from Costco. Eating quiche alone I would have 25 lbs of quiche.

I’ve often looked at the La Terra Fino Quiche 2-Pack as a walk down the aisle at Costco.  I grabbed one the other Saturday for Sunday lunch.

Taste

You get a two-pack which is great –  one quiche is Spinach and Artichoke, the other being Broccoli and Cheddar from the supplier  La Terra Fina. My favorite was the cheddar with broccoli, but surprisingly the Spinach quiche was great too.   I was afraid the artichoke would be too overpowering, but it was not. One of my key criteria in addition to the quiche filling is the quality of the pastry, and the crust did not disappoint. So Overall I liked this quiche and would buy it again, especially if I had a crowd over for lunch.

Cost

I paid $16 for the 2-pack – La Terra Fina 2 quiches which I think is pretty good value.

How To Bake A Costco Quiche

Really simple – Bake it in the oven for 30 mins, check after 25. If it is frozen then back it for 40 minutes. I always probe with a thermometer to check if it is more than 165F in the middle. How would I rate this quiche – It is suitable for a big crowd and has a taste rating on 80%:

How to Make a Foolproof Quiche For A Big Group

This quiche recipe is so delicious; it’s practically foolproof! The key to success is all in preparation. Be sure to blind-bake the crust (that means pre-baking it without any filling) so that it’s nice and crispy. Then, cook your veggies and bacon before adding them to the eggs, so they don’t get watery. Finally, don’t overbake the quiche, or it will be dry. Follow these simple tips, and you’ll have a delicious quiche that everyone will love! This will serve between 5-6 people.

Ingredients

-1 pie crust (homemade or store-bought) -1/2 cup diced onion -1/2 cup diced bell pepper -1/2 cup diced ham or bacon -6 eggs -1 1/2 cups milk -1/4 teaspoon salt -1/4 teaspoon black pepper -1 cup shredded cheese

Equipment

You’ll need a few things to make a quiche: a 9-inch pie dish, some kitchen supplies like a cutting board and knife, and some pantry staples.

Instructions

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F.Blind bake the pie crust: Place the pie crust in a pie pan and prick it all over with a fork.Bake for 10 minutes, then remove from the oven and let cool.In a skillet, cook the onion, bell pepper, and ham or bacon over medium heat until softened.In a large b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, salt, and black pepper. Stir in the cooked veggies and bacon, then pour into the prepared crust.

Recipe Notes

When it comes to quiche, there are a few things you should keep in mind. First, make sure your eggs are at room temperature before you start cooking. This will help them cook evenly and prevent them from curdling. Second, be careful not to overcook the eggs. They should be firm but not dry, and the center should be slightly jiggly. Finally, don’t forget the seasonings! A little salt and pepper go a long way in bringing out the flavors of the egg and cheese.
